Quick Start

Basic Setup (Single Personal Key):

1. Install GPG (see Platform-Specific Setup below)

2. Generate key

gpg --full-generate-key

Select: (9) ECC (sign and encrypt) → Curve 25519

Expiration: 0 (no expiration)

Passphrase: Strong 20+ character passphrase

3. Get key ID

gpg --list-secret-keys --keyid-format=long

Look for "sec ed25519/<KEY_ID>"

4. Configure Git

git config --global user.signingkey <KEY_ID> git config --global commit.gpgsign true

5. Export public key and add to GitHub

gpg --armor --export <KEY_ID>

Paste at: https://github.com/settings/keys

Key Generation

Personal Development Key (Interactive)

Generate key interactively

gpg --full-generate-key

Follow prompts:

1. Key type: (9) ECC (sign and encrypt) default

2. Curve: (1) Curve 25519 default

3. Expiration: 0 = no expiration (or 2y for 2 years)

4. Real name: Your Name

5. Email: your.verified@email.com

6. Comment: (optional, can leave blank)

7. Passphrase: Strong 20+ character passphrase

List keys to get KEY_ID

gpg --list-secret-keys --keyid-format=long

Look for "sec ed25519/<KEY_ID>"

Recommended algorithm: EdDSA using Curve25519 (Ed25519) - modern, fast, small keys, excellent security

Alternative: RSA 4096-bit (traditional, widely compatible)

Exporting Keys

Export public key (for GitHub)

gpg --armor --export <KEY_ID>

Export private key (for backup only - KEEP SECURE!)

gpg --armor --export-secret-keys <KEY_ID>

Git Configuration

Enable Commit Signing

Global (all repositories)

git config --global user.signingkey <KEY_ID> git config --global commit.gpgsign true git config --global tag.gpgSign true

Repository-local (specific repo)

cd /path/to/repo git config user.signingkey <KEY_ID> git config commit.gpgsign true

Verify Configuration

Check configured key

git config --global user.signingkey

Test signing

git commit --allow-empty -m "Test GPG signing"

Verify signature

git log --show-signature -1

Passphrase Caching

GPG agent caches passphrases to reduce how often you're prompted.

Check if config exists:

ls ~/.gnupg/gpg-agent.conf

Create or edit ~/.gnupg/gpg-agent.conf :

Cache passphrase for 8 hours of inactivity

default-cache-ttl 28800

Maximum cache time of 24 hours regardless of use

max-cache-ttl 86400

Allow pinentry to cache the passphrase

allow-preset-passphrase

Apply changes:

gpgconf --kill gpg-agent gpgconf --launch gpg-agent

Windows-Specific: Dual GPG Installation Issue

CRITICAL for Windows users: Windows typically has two separate GPG installations (Gpg4win and Git Bash GPG), each with different config file locations:

  • Gpg4win: %APPDATA%\gnupg\gpg-agent.conf (typically C:\Users&#x3C;Username>\AppData\Roaming\gnupg\gpg-agent.conf )

  • Git Bash GPG: ~/.gnupg/gpg-agent.conf (resolves to C:\Users&#x3C;Username>.gnupg\gpg-agent.conf )

Common problem: Configuring ~/.gnupg/gpg-agent.conf (Git Bash GPG) when Git is configured to use Gpg4win. Result: configuration silently ignored, caching doesn't work.

Verify which GPG Git is using:

Check Git's GPG configuration

git config --global gpg.program

If output is "C:/Program Files (x86)/GnuPG/bin/gpg.exe":

→ Use: %APPDATA%\gnupg\gpg-agent.conf

Verify GPG's config directory

gpgconf --list-dirs homedir

Windows configuration must include pinentry-program:

Example: %APPDATA%\gnupg\gpg-agent.conf

default-cache-ttl 28800 max-cache-ttl 86400 allow-preset-passphrase

REQUIRED for Windows:

pinentry-program C:/Program Files (x86)/GnuPG/bin/pinentry-basic.exe

Recommended Cache Durations

Scenario default-cache-ttl max-cache-ttl Rationale

High Security 900 (15 min) 3600 (1 hour) Prompt frequently, short window

Balanced 3600 (1 hour) 28800 (8 hours) Prompt every ~hour, expires by end of day

Convenience 28800 (8 hours) 86400 (24 hours) Prompt once per workday, expires daily

GitHub Integration

Adding GPG Key to GitHub

Export public key:

gpg --armor --export <KEY_ID>

Add to GitHub:

Verify email matches:

  • Git email must match GPG key email

  • Email must be verified in GitHub account

Check Git email

git config --global user.email

Check GPG key email

gpg --list-keys <KEY_ID>

Troubleshooting "Unverified" Commits

Possible causes:

  • Public key not added to GitHub → Add key at Settings → SSH and GPG keys

  • Email mismatch → Ensure Git email = GPG key email = GitHub verified email

  • Key expired → Extend expiration or generate new key

  • Key revoked → Generate new key (cannot un-revoke)

"gpg: signing failed: No secret key"

Cause: Git configured to use key ID that doesn't exist in keyring.

Solution:

List available keys

gpg --list-secret-keys --keyid-format=long

Verify Git config matches available key

git config --global user.signingkey

If mismatch, update config

git config --global user.signingkey <CORRECT_KEY_ID>

"gpg: signing failed: Inappropriate ioctl for device"

Cause: GPG agent cannot prompt for passphrase (terminal issue).

Solution (Linux/macOS/WSL):

Set GPG_TTY environment variable

export GPG_TTY=$(tty)

Add to shell profile (e.g., ~/.bashrc, ~/.zshrc)

echo 'export GPG_TTY=$(tty)' >> ~/.bashrc

Solution (Windows with Gpg4win):

Use GUI pinentry (adjust path to match your Gpg4win installation)

echo 'pinentry-program "C:/Program Files (x86)/GnuPG/bin/pinentry-basic.exe"' >> ~/.gnupg/gpg-agent.conf gpgconf --kill gpg-agent

"error: gpg failed to sign the data"

Debug steps:

Test GPG signing directly

echo "test" | gpg --clearsign

Check GPG agent status

gpgconf --list-components

Check key expiration

gpg --list-keys --keyid-format=long <KEY_ID>

Restart GPG agent

gpgconf --kill gpg-agent gpgconf --launch gpg-agent

Try commit again

git commit -m "test"

Possible causes:

Wrong config file location (Windows):

Verify which GPG Git is using

git config --global gpg.program

Check GPG's config directory

gpgconf --list-dirs homedir

Ensure config exists at correct location

Windows (Gpg4win): %APPDATA%\gnupg\gpg-agent.conf

Windows (Git Bash): ~/.gnupg/gpg-agent.conf

Linux/macOS/WSL: ~/.gnupg/gpg-agent.conf

gpg-agent.conf not loaded:

Restart agent to load config

gpgconf --kill gpg-agent gpgconf --launch gpg-agent

Verify config loaded

gpgconf --list-options gpg-agent | grep cache-ttl

Cache TTL set too low → Increase cache time in ~/.gnupg/gpg-agent.conf

Multiple GPG agents running:

Kill all agents

pkill gpg-agent

Launch single agent

gpgconf --launch gpg-agent

GPG Signing Methods Comparison

Method Best For Setup Complexity Key Management

GPG Full-featured, supports expiration/revocation Medium Most flexible

SSH Simplest, reuses existing SSH keys Low Limited features

S/MIME Enterprise with X.509 certificates High Org-managed

SSH Signing (Alternative)

When to use SSH instead of GPG:

  • Simple personal projects

  • Already have SSH key setup

  • Don't need expiration/revocation features

  • Want minimal configuration

Setup:

Configure Git to use SSH signing

git config --global gpg.format ssh git config --global user.signingkey ~/.ssh/id_ed25519.pub git config --global commit.gpgsign true

Add SSH key to GitHub as "Signing Key"

Limitations:

  • No key expiration support

  • No revocation tracking

  • Requires Git 2.34+ (2021)

Security Best Practices

For comprehensive security guidance, see references/security-best-practices.md.

Quick recommendations:

  • ✅ Use passphrase protection on personal keys (minimum 20 characters)

  • ✅ Configure caching to balance security and convenience (4-8 hours)

  • ✅ Consider key expiration: No expiration for personal projects, 1-year for enterprise work

  • ✅ Backup private key to encrypted vault or password manager's Secure Documents

  • ⚠️ Never store unencrypted keys in Git repos, cloud storage, or email
